Are you tired of opening all three social networking sites just to update the same status message? Status Scribble allows iPhone and iPod Touch users with an active network connection to update their status on Facebook, Twitter, and MySpace with a single button tap, making staying in touch even easier!

Features:
- flawless integration of Facebook, Twitter, and Myspace accounts
- stays logged in even after the app is closed
- uses native APIs to make the update as fast as possible (even faster than the Facebook app)
- intuitive design and simple interface
- easy recognition of inactive accounts or insufficient login information

Instructions:

Select from the three social networking sites in the settings page. Set up your accounts one by one (watch the icons change below). (After authenticating MySpace, close and restart the app to activate the changes.) If the labels indicate that you're logged in, you're good to go!
